Leading model Josephine Skriver joins forces with Triarchy on a denim capsule collection. The Danish beauty creates sustainable wardrobe essentials, including jean shorts, jackets, overalls, ripped denim, and more. In all, there are eight pieces with various washes as well as two-tone styles for a fun look.
Josephine also appears in campaign images, photographed on location in Laguna Beach, California, by Alexander DeLeon. Prices start at $149 for a bucket hat and go up to $350 for a cropped denim jacket. As part of Triarchy’s sustainability focus, pieces are made from 43% Refibra, 40% recycled cotton, and 17% organic cotton.
“Denim is what I live in and it is part of my everyday wardrobe. Triarchy’s sustainable mission and design direction aligned perfectly with what I wanted to create. This collaboration marries my vision of go-to denim pieces that I can wear from day to night, and that I will have in my closet for years to come,” Josephine shares.
